Abstract

The invention relates to the technical field of photoelectronic device manufacturing, and discloses a photoresistor shell machining device capable of achieving automatic feeding and automatic part taking. The device comprises a punching machine, a first moving plate is in sliding connection with the outer side of the punching machine, and an air spray head is fixedly connected to the right side ofa first moving chamber. A first moving cover is rotatably connected to the inner side of a first piston, a second moving cover is arranged on the left side of the first piston, a first rotating rod is fixedly connected to the left side of the first moving chamber, and a torsional spring is arranged on the lower side of the first rotating rod. According to the capacitor shell machining device capable of achieving automatic feeding and automatic part taking, a first connecting rod drives the first piston to move leftwards, at the moment, gas pushes the first moving cover to rotate, the second moving cover is tightly attached to a baffle at the moment, then the gas is sprayed out through the gas spray head, and therefore a pressurized shell is blown into a storage box to be stored. By meansof the structure, the effects of automatic material taking, high production efficiency and full-automatic operation are achieved.

Description

technical field [0001] The invention relates to the technical field of optoelectronic device manufacturing, in particular to a photosensitive resistor shell processing device capable of automatic material feeding and automatic pick-up. Background technique [0002] Optoelectronic devices are various functional devices made of photon conversion effect. In the field of optoelectronic devices, there are photoresistors. Photoresistors change the size of resistance through the intensity of light. The outer shell of general photoresistors is made by punching molds. of. [0003] At present, most of the photoresistor shells in the market are mainly processed by stamping dies, but today's dies are generally fed manually during the stamping process, which has certain safety hazards and consumes a lot of manpower.
